Not a fan of the procedure. As an umpire, I couldn't care less what the fans say or do, they have no standing in the game. The umpires have more important things to worry about than finding a loudmouth in the stands and doing such will only create an unnecessary distraction.

This really isn't really anything new, they've just shifted a little more responsibility to the umpire. I do not believe an umpire should have to initiate the process. I know of no tournament where the TD (or AD in school ball) who did not have the authority to instruct a team to address a problematic fan or remove him/her. Problem is a matter of priorities.

A TD very likely has a financial stake in irritating those who pay to be there. An AD must deal with the parents at another level and depending on the politics in a school, may be risking their position. These are things I have experienced and it irritates the other fans and some players that they have to deal with this. OTOH, I have also been witness to a TD direct the umpire to stop a game until a couple of unruly fans left the complex. He was thanked by the other fans and both coaching staffs.

This may help with umpire retention a little, but will have next to no effect outside of tournament play and that isn't where the umpire starts and in many cases, the umpire who at least tried to deal with it is gone after two years. If they survive a 3rd year, we just may have a winner on the longevity chart.
